Transaction 20a56a076dc458881ebfb222038d4efd1957108234094e43e29d9c657573e750
1 Input
2 Outputs
- 20a56a076dc458881ebfb222038d4efd1957108234094e43e29d9c657573e750:0
- 20a56a076dc458881ebfb222038d4efd1957108234094e43e29d9c657573e750:1
value 614817
address 1LwUdzLe1GuxQWmUYJz5K6nZ8ChmWzkxDN
value 20983771
address 1KFo4NfQDzpMm1rxu2URbbQ4AB4gsUpx1X